Investors should exercise extreme caution regarding Empower’s "My Total Retirement" and "Personal Strategy" services. While the marketing promises sophisticated, personalized wealth management, the operational reality is a rigid, unresponsive system that systematically prioritizes fee extraction over performance.First, the service exhibits dangerous inflexibility. The algorithms responsible for protecting your capital often operate on rigid, calendar-based schedules—such as quarterly updates or "birthday" triggers—rather than responding dynamically to market volatility. When the market crashes, the system can sit idle for weeks, and manual intervention requests are frequently delayed by bureaucratic latency, locking in avoidable losses.Second, the proprietary "Smart Weighting" methodology is structurally flawed for modern markets. By arbitrarily betting against the market’s biggest winners (like major tech companies) to enforce an "equal weight" across sectors, the strategy consistently lags behind simple S&P 500 index funds during rallies. You are effectively paying a premium to underperform the benchmark.Finally, the service functions as a "roach motel" for your assets. The "Direct Indexing" feature fragments your portfolio into hundreds of individual stock slices. This structure makes it nearly impossible to transfer your account to a lower-cost broker without liquidating the entire portfolio, triggering a massive, immediate capital gains tax bill. You are trapped paying exorbitant advisory fees (up to 0.89%) because the cost of leaving is too high.Verdict: This service is a fee trap that offers lower liquidity and lower returns than a standard index fund. Save your money, avoid the tax lock-in, and manage your own portfolio.
